Piano Moving questions, answered by experts

It's typically best to hire movers who specialize in moving pianos because moving them often requires specific equipment and finesse, especially when it comes to grand pianos. However, some standard moving companies have experienced piano movers on their team, so it never hurts to call a company and ask about their piano moving expertise.

Old pianos can be hard to sell for a few reasons. Pianos fifty years or older may only sell for several hundred dollars and will often cost more to transport to the new owners. Restoring a piano also costs well into the thousands, making it pretty hard to make your money back. In most cases, donating or recycling the parts of a piano is more cost-efficient and beneficial in the long run.

To prepare for moving a piano, start by documenting its current condition with photos in case of any damage during the move. Secure the piano's lid and wrap the instrument, including its keys and pedals, with bubble wrap and moving blankets for protection. Note that if you have hired professional piano movers, they may handle this step for you.

Next, prepare the space. Measure any tight spaces or doorways to ensure the piano will fit through. Clear a wide path from the piano's location to the exterior door, removing any furniture or obstacles. It is also helpful to prop open doors to make the exit easier.

On moving day, ensure the moving truck can park as close to the exit as possible. For safety, keep children and pets away from the moving area to prevent accidents or distractions.

It is certainly possible to move a piano without hiring movers, but it’s not recommended. Not only will you need at least four people to lift and maneuver the piano, but getting it around tight corners and down flights of stairs might not be possible without the help of movers. Plus, pianos are exceptionally heavy and bulky, which means you and any helping hands are at risk of injury, as well as an increased risk of damaging your piano. Ultimately, it’s always worth it to call in a professional piano mover.
